Building Career Resilience Through Biohacking: Box VP Engineering's Framework for Long-Term Productivity
Tomas Barreto, VP of Engineering at Box, shares how biohacking practices and behavioral psychology principles have enabled his career growth from software engineer to leadership roles managing 130+ engineers. The article explores how concepts like internal locus of control, ownership mindset, and practical productivity techniques can improve both personal health and professional effectiveness.
